Abstract
For large CFD/FEA unstructured grids, we propose an importance-driven hybrid reduction: explicit decimation for low-importance regions and learning-based reduction for salient subvolumes, achieving 3–8× size reduction with ≈ 99% field accuracy and higher Vol. FPS at matched cells.
